Red haired? Show it off with purple eyeshadow
July 19, 2010
Redheads can often be tempted to wear neutral colours because of a fear that bright make up shades will clash with their hair.
But, a top beauty expert has advised that red-haired girls need not think muted colours are their only option.
According to Eric Polito, titian-haired beauties should show off their complexion with stronger shades.
Speaking to Marie Claire, he noted: "Neutral shades won't compete with your crimson [hair]. Try layering deep-purple eye pencil with brown shadow for a subtle kick of colour."
